Original code
T = 10;
Ts = 0.01;
t = -T:Ts:T;
x1 = square(2*pi*t);
X1 = fft(x1);
frequencies = fftshift(-1/(2*Ts):1/Ts:1/(2*Ts));
magnitude_spectrum = abs(fftshift(X1));
Number of elements in the vectors
numel(frequencies)
numel(magnitude_spectrum)
So the error arises becasue 2001 elements can't be plotted against 2 elements.
The correct expression for frequencies in this case would be, assuming units of rad/sec which looks like what might be wanted
frequencies = (-1000:1000)/2001/Ts;
Also, because x1 is defined from -T to T, it's likely that ifftshift should be applied to x1 before taking its fft.
